From f8ade4855828e4e9a57b6c9bee360d26dca6ea34 Mon Sep 17 00:00:00 2001 From: Fredrik Tolf Date: Tue, 29 Mar 2011 08:21:23 +0200 Subject: [PATCH] Apparently, InetAddress.getLocalHost doesn't actually return localhost. --- src/dolda/jsvc/scgi/DirServer.java |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/dolda/jsvc/scgi/DirServer.java b/src/dolda/jsvc/scgi/DirServer.java index ef38a93..0b70e9c 100644 --- a/src/dolda/jsvc/scgi/DirServer.java +++ b/src/dolda/jsvc/scgi/DirServer.java @@ -111,9 +111,9 @@ public class DirServer extends Server { File datroot = null; InetAddress bindaddr; try { - bindaddr = InetAddress.getLocalHost(); + bindaddr = InetAddress.getByName(null); } catch(UnknownHostException e) { - throw(new Error("WTF?!", e)); + throw(new Error(e)); } for(char c : opt.parsed()) { switch(c) { -- 2.11.0